Head to head by decade
| Decade | Fiji | Georgia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.2937 | 0.8524 | 0.5587 | Georgia |
| 2000s | 0.2787 | 0.4316 | 0.1529 | Georgia |
| 2010s | 0.2434 | 0.1029 | 0.1405 | Fiji |
| 2020s | 0.308 | 0.1747 | 0.1333 | Fiji |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
